Case Study:

Effectively transitioned more than 100 contractors to a new system in just 30 days without any business delays or loss of staff.

Our client

A major utility company provides electric, gas, and steam service to more than 10 million people in their territories and operate one of the world’s largest energy delivery systems. They had a critical time-sensitive need to implement a new hiring, timekeeping and billing system to replace both the internal and external systems. All manager, vendor, and contractors, will use new system to source, engage, manage time, and create consolidated invoices for IT staff augmentees.

Their challenge

  • With less than one month’s notice, the client was decommissioning their old system and moving all contractors over to a VMS. Current system and processes had been in place for 10+ years.
  • Needed to inform all current contractors of the pending change, educate them on how to use the new system, and revamp all previous processes for time reporting, expenses, etc.
  • Ensure Managers have work orders for every current contractor with correct information, billing rates and project codes.
  • Address and close out any outstanding time keeping, invoice or billing issues prior to the current system being decommissioned.
  • Complete all of this without disrupting the client’s day-to-day business or losing any of their current workforce.

Our Solution

As a strategic staffing partner to this client for more than 20 years, they trusted us to implement a high-touch engagement model that included:

  • Direct individual contact with Procurement and Supply Chain to ensure that the process moved smoothly
  • Dedicated accounting team to review all billing and invoicing data, identify gaps and concerns, and rectify any outstanding issues in a timely manner, prior to the current system shutdown.
  • Weekly and sometimes daily communication with client Managers to ease concerns, confirm details and assist with the transition.
  • Identified 3 employees to reach out to all 104 Contractors via phone, text and email to guide them in the system transition process. Sent out reference guides, daily reminders and a help desk line to ensure each Contractor was comfortable with the change and the day to day work was not disrupted.
  • Restructured our internal processes to adapt to all of the new changes.

The results speak for themselves. 

  • Successful go-live after less than one month to prepare for the transition.
  • All 104 Contractors at the time were successfully switched to the new system without any disruptions in business.
  • Analyzed all data in the newly implemented system, identified any errors and worked directly with Procurement and client managers to correct any errors in a time-sensitive manner.
  • Ensured Client, Manager and Consultant satisfaction with daily follow-ups and direct communication.
